2026-04-17 17:49:18 +01:00

48 lines
1.2 KiB
Rust

pub mod asset;
pub mod asset_bridge;
pub mod audio_bridge;
pub mod button;
pub mod cartridge;
pub mod cartridge_loader;
pub mod color;
pub mod composer_status;
pub mod debugger_protocol;
pub mod gfx_bridge;
pub mod glyph;
pub mod glyph_bank;
pub mod hardware_bridge;
pub mod host_context;
pub mod host_return;
pub mod input_signals;
pub mod log;
pub mod native_helpers;
pub mod native_interface;
pub mod pad_bridge;
pub mod sample;
pub mod scene_bank;
pub mod scene_layer;
pub mod scene_viewport_cache;
pub mod scene_viewport_resolver;
pub mod sound_bank;
pub mod sprite;
pub mod syscalls;
pub mod telemetry;
pub mod tile;
pub mod tilemap;
pub mod touch_bridge;
pub mod vm_fault;
pub mod window;
pub use asset_bridge::AssetBridge;
pub use audio_bridge::{AudioBridge, AudioOpStatus, LoopMode};
pub use composer_status::ComposerOpStatus;
pub use gfx_bridge::{BlendMode, GfxBridge, GfxOpStatus};
pub use hardware_bridge::HardwareBridge;
pub use host_context::{HostContext, HostContextProvider};
pub use host_return::HostReturn;
pub use input_signals::InputSignals;
pub use native_helpers::{expect_bool, expect_int};
pub use native_interface::{NativeInterface, SyscallId};
pub use pad_bridge::PadBridge;
pub use touch_bridge::TouchBridge;